Security services can indeed be classified under the 1099 structure. This means that if you provide security services as an independent contractor, you will typically receive a 1099 form rather than a W-2. To write a contract for services, start with the parties' names, followed by a description of the services being offered. You also need to include payment terms, deadlines, and any penalties for non-compliance. The 5 C's of security guards are communication, confidence, control, compassion, and common sense. These qualities are essential for effective bodyguard services.
